BUD 431
Construction Plant & Equipment
2
Course Description
At the end of the course, students should be able to:
1. classify plants and equipment used in heavy/large scale construction works;
2. select construction plants and equipment; and
3. determine and select appropriate procurement methods for acquisition of construction plants
and equipment.
Course Outline
Introduction and types of plant and equipment used in heavy/large scale construction works,
including their principles of operation, and productivity.
Mechanical plants in the construction process: types and uses.
Procurement and Management, Equipment ownership, hiring/leasing, equipment selection criteria
and cost implications.
Operation and maintenance of mechanical plants.
Methods of assessing performance.
Different types of mechanical equipment such as excavation equipment, materials handling
equipment, earthmoving and compaction, drilling and blasting equipment.
